Utilize OEM Flywheel. MULTI-CHANNEL RACING IGNITION SYSTEMS 4316 LAB17344 4309 0.375” diameter 0.125” thick Precise ignition timing is essential to produce maximum horsepower. However, one timing setting is not ideal for an engine’s entire rpm range. The dynamics of air and fuel flow into the engine as well as the speed that the piston travels through the combustion stroke all affect the ideal timing setting. Fortunately, the Programmable MSD Ignition lets you tune in a custom timing curve to match your engine’s requirements. There are three settings that you program to create a timing curve. First you set where you want the initial timing, or idle timing. All the adjustments are made with dip switches built into the ignition. This Ignition delivers a powerful capacitive discharge spark from idle to top end. This improved output results in complete combustion for performance through the entire rpm range of your engine. 2-HOLESHOT Thanks to the rev limiting circuit of the Ignition, MSD engineers developed a feature that will give you great holeshots. By installing a handlebar operated switch, you can activate a lower rpm limit that will hold an engine under 3,000 rpm. This way you can hold the throttle wide open and concentrate on the rubberband snapping. When it does, you release the button, the engine revs to full power and you launch out in front! (See page 107. Hole shot control switch) 3-EASY STARTS When you increase the compression ratio of your engine, it also puts more presume on your starter to crank the engine over. The MSD Programmable Ignition has two features that can help ease cranking pressure and improve the start up of our watercraft. Retard: When activated, this feature retards the timing 20° to ease cranking. When the engine starts, the timing returns to the initial setting. Delay for Electric Starters: When activated, this mode will not produce a spark for the first several rotations of the engine. This helps build momentum in the engine, resulting in easier starting. One of the advantages of the MSD Multi-Channel Ignition system is the individual trigger pickups for each cylinder. This way you can make up for the variations in fuel flow dynamics to each cylinder, exhaust characteristics or carb synchronization by altering the timing of each cylinder, 4311
